#1deafc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1deafc is composed of 11.4% red, 91.8%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.5% cyan, 7.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 184.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 55.1%. #1deafc color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#00d5f9. Closest websafe color is: #33ffff.

Shades and Tints of #1deafc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000606 is the darkest color, while #f2fe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1deafc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#879192 is the less saturated color, while #1deafc is the most saturated one.
